The StudioLive 32R digital mixer from PreSonus is four audio tools in two compact rackspaces. The StudioLive 32R combines the powerful processing for which StudioLive Series III mixers are known with flexible modes to pair perfectly with console mixers and EarMix 16M personal monitoring mixers. Whether used standalone as a digital mixer and audio interface, or utilized with other StudioLive Series III ecosystem products, the StudioLive 32R combines flexibility with DSP power to become the ultimate compact audio solution.


The Features

Powered by the dual-core PreSonus® FLEX DSP Engine

36 input-channel digital rack mixer: 32 local digitally controlled XMAX mic/line inputs, 4 FLEX FX returns

26 mix buses: 16 FlexMixes (Aux, Subgroup, Matrix), 4 dedicated FLEX FX buses, Stereo Main bus

286 simultaneous processors: HPF, gate/expander, compressor with fat channel plug-in models, 4-band/6-band parametric EQ with fath channel plug-in models, limiter, 31-band graphic EQ, 4 FLEX FX slots

State Space Modeled Fat Channel compressor and EQ plug-ins available on every input channel and output bus

24 DCAs to control groups of channels

128-channel (64x64) recording over USB

Onboard stereo SD recorder with true Virtual Soundcheck mode

AVB networking onboard (64x64) to connect with other mixers, NSB-series stage boxes, EarMix 16M personal monitor mixers and more

Remote control from your computer, iPad®, or Android™ tablet with UC Surface (included)

Put your musicians’ monitor mix under their fingers with QMix®-UC (included) for iOS® or Android


The Specs

Microphone Preamplifier

Input type: combo locking XLR mic-1/4" TRS line

Frequency response to main output: 20-20kHz, +/-0.5 dBu

Input impedance: 1 kΩ

THD to main output: <0.005%, +4 dBu, 20-20 kHz, unity gain, unwtd

S/N ratio to main output: 94 dB (ref = +4 dB, 20 kHz BW, unity gain, A-wtd)

- Common mode rejection ratio: 65dB (1 kHz at unity gain)

Gain control range: 0dB to +60dB (+/-1dB)

- Max input level: +12 dBu (unity gain)

-Phantom power: 48 VDC, switchable per channel (+/-2VDC)

 

Unbalanced inputs (Ch. 31-32)

Type: RCA female, unbalanced (stereo pair)

- Max input level: +12 dBu, +/-0.5 dBu

 

Main outputs

Type: XLR male, balanced

Max output level: +24 dBu, +/-0.5 dBu

Output impedance: 100Ω

 

Mix outputs

Type: 1/4" TRS female, balanced

Max output level: +18 dBu, +/-0.5 dBu

Output impedance: 100Ω

 

Headphone output

Type: 1/4" TRS female, active stereo

Max output: 100 mW/ch. @ 60Ω load

-Frequency response: 20Hz – 20kHz (+/-0.5 dB)

THD+N: 0.01%, 1 kHz, max gain, 20 Hz BW, unwtd

S/N ratio: 96dB, 1 kHz, max gain, 20 Hz BW, unwtd

 

System crosstalk

Input to output: -90dB (ref = +4 dBu, 20 Hz-20 kHz, unwtd)

Adjacent channels: -87dB (ref = +4 dBu, 20 Hz-20 kHz, unwtd)

 

ADC dynamic range

115dB (A-wtd, 48 kHz)

 

DAC dynamic range

115dB (A-wtd, 48 kHz)

 

USB recording port

USB 2.0, Type-B

 

Network control port

RJ-45

 

AVB audio network port

Locking XLR Ethernet

 

Internal processing

32-bit, floating point

 

Sampling rate

48 kHz, 44.1 kHz

 

A/D/A bit depth

24

 

Reference level for 0dBFS

+18 dBu

 

Total system latency

1.9 ms (local routing, analog in-analog out, all processing active)

 

Clock jitter

<20 ps RMS (20 Hz - 20 kHz)

Clock jitter attenuation

>60 dB (1 ns in, 1 ps out)

 

Power connector

IEC

 

Input-voltage range

90 to 230 VAC (+/-10%)

 

Power requirements

85W (continuous)

 

Dimensions (HxWxD)

3.5" x 19" x 12"

 

Weight

11.2 pounds (5 kg)
